Safety is of utmost importance in any dental or surgical procedure, and marathon micromotor handpieces prioritize this aspect. These handpieces are equipped with safety features such as speed control and torque limiters, which prevent the handpiece from exceeding safe operating speeds. By maintaining a controlled speed, the risk of overheating or damaging the handpiece is minimized. Additionally, some models are designed with innovative cooling systems that dissipate heat efficiently, ensuring the longevity of the handpiece and reducing the risk of thermal damage to surrounding tissues.
